The relationship between height and shadow length is one of direct proportionality.
That is, the longer the shadow, the greater the height, and vice versa. The height-to-shadow-length ratio is constant.
As a result, if x and y are the lengths of the shadows cast by the tether ball pole and flagpole, respectively,
6.8/y = 3/x
y = (6.8/3)x
When x = 1.35 m
y =( 6.8/3) * 1.35 = 3.06 m
When x = 1.8 m
y = (6.8/3) * 1.8 = 4.08 m
When x= 3.75 m
y = (6.8/3) * 3.75 = 8.5 m
When x = 0.6
y = (6.8/3) * 0.6 = 1.36 m
When x = 2
y = (6.8/3) *2 = 4.533 m
Therefore, it is true that B and D are the true answers.
